161,700 is an even composite number composed of five prime numbers multiplied together.
161700 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eight divisors.
Prime factorization of 161700:
22 × 3 × 52 × 72 × 11
(2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11)See below for interesting mathematical facts about the number 161700 from the Numbermatics database.

-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 593712
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 432012
- 161700 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(432012)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 270312

How big is 161700?- 161,700 seconds is equal to 1 day, 20 hours, 55 minutes.
-
To count from 1 to 161,700 would take you about twenty hours.
This is a very rough estimate, based on a speaking rate of half a second every third order of magnitude. If you speak quickly, you could probably say any randomly-chosen number between one and a thousand in around half a second. Very big numbers obviously take longer to say, so we add half a second for every extra x1000. (We do not count involuntary pauses, bathroom breaks or the necessity of sleep in our calculation!)
- A cube with a volume of 161700 cubic inches would be around 4.5 feet tall.
